WebThe Banat was considered a crown territory of the Holy Roman Empire from 1718 to 1778 and was administered from Vienna during that period. Although there had been German emigration to Hungary prior to this time, the expulsion of the Turks resulted in an organized settlement program sponsored by the Habsburgs.
